ISTANBUL (AP) — A magnitude 6.1 earthquake struck Turkey’s northwestern province of Balikesir on Sunday, killing at the least one particular person and inflicting greater than a dozen buildings to break down, officers mentioned. At the very least 29 individuals have been injured.
The earthquake, with an epicenter within the city of Sindirgi, despatched shocks that have been felt some 200 kilometers (125 miles) to the north in Istanbul — a metropolis of greater than 16 million individuals.
